This is an original German WWII early Luftwaffe officer sword manufactured by E. & F. Hrster of Solingen. It features early nickel alloy hilt and scabbard fittings, brass sunwheel emblems, an excellent nickel plated 27 1 4" blade with inspection marking, Moroccan blue leather grip and scabbard covering, and its original leather blade buffer.
